Look: LTO's fee matrix for license renewals, upgrades, penalties
LTO publishes fees for various licensing transactions

Is your driver's license due for renewal this year? Or do you know someone who wants to apply for a new one?
The official Facebook page of the Land Transportation Office (LTO) – PITX Licensing Center has shared the matrix of various licensing transactions in the agency.
It covers the new applications for student permits, driver's and conductor's licenses, plus the fees for adding restriction codes. In addition, the matrix also covers the renewal fees, replacement fees, and revision fees of the aforementioned licenses with the corresponding penalty charges in the case of late renewals.
Check out the photo below to see the current LTO licensing fees and charges for new applications and renewals. Just a quick disclaimer though, these do not include driver education fees in driving schools and the required medical test charges:
